ØMQ
Development
ØMQ (also known as ZeroMQ) is an open-source messaging library that provides a flexible lightweight abstraction for distributed and concurrent applications. It offers a socket API for building fast and efficient asynchronous message-based applications.

Window Maker
Os & Utilities
Window Maker is an X11 window manager originally designed to provide integration support for the GNUstep Desktop Environment. It's fast, light, customizable, and easy to use.
